The Pachira Aquatica Money Tree is the green thumb's secret weapon for prosperity and style. This enchanting plant is not only a symbol of good fortune and positive energy but also a captivating centerpiece that adds a touch of elegance to any space. Each stem has five shiny green leaves, which are said to symbolize the five elements of balance: earth, fire, water, wind, and metal. has become a popular gift across cultures and is considered one of the best feng shui plants.

Available in the following packaging based on your preference:

  • Nursery Pot - Standard plastic 4-inch or 6-inch planter pot that can be placed inside a larger pot or left as is until it outgrows it. 
  • Selene Planter - Ceramic 6.5-inch pot marble planter with drainage hole and matching rose gold ceramic tray. The planter measures: 7.5" x 6.5" x 6.5" and weighs approximately 3.7 lbs. We recommend placing your plant inside the nursery pot to make it easy to water and transplant. 
  • Lyfe Teacup Planter (approx 5") - This plant comes packed in our monogrammed, glazed terracotta planter with a matching drip tray saucer.
  • Valentina Terracotta Pot (approx 6") - a beautiful molded terracotta pot that is porous and fire-glazed to allow plant roots to breathe; color works well with any decor and will develop a beautiful patina color over time. Includes matching dish underneath to catch water drainage and protect surfaces.
